Default Specs for a SOHC ZC honda motor

I'm wondering what the specs are for the SOHC ZC engine. I know it is similar to the D16A6 just it is the JDM version, but I want to know HP, Torque, etc. Any info will help me out. And please remember this is the SOHC version not the sweet *** DOHC ZC. Alright, thanks a lot, Davey

1590cc (PGMFi)
75x90 stroke
9:4 C/R
120bhp @ 6400rpm
108Ft/Lbs @5000

The SOHC ZC was also available till 1995 i think with dual kehlin carbs, it was the same engine but only developed 105bhp and about 95Ft/lbs

No the ZC SOHC motor was used in 2nd and 3rd Gen JDM integras, the earlier ZC SOHC dual carb motor was used in civics (esp the AWD civic)
